大数跨境

超全OpenClaw(龙虾)for plugin development配置清单

2026-03-19 2
详情
报告
跨境服务
文章

引言

超全OpenClaw(龙虾)for plugin development配置清单 是面向开发者的一套开源插件开发环境配置参考文档,非平台、工具或服务本身。OpenClaw(中文圈俗称“龙虾”)是一个基于 Rust 编写的轻量级、模块化电商插件框架,专为跨境 SaaS 工具链(如 ERP、广告监控、数据同步类插件)提供标准化接入能力;plugin development 指基于该框架开发第三方功能插件的过程。

 

主体

它能解决哪些问题

  • 场景痛点:多平台 API 接入碎片化 → 对应价值:统一抽象 Shopify、WooCommerce、ShopeeLazada 等主流平台的订单/商品/库存接口调用逻辑,避免重复造轮子。
  • 场景痛点:插件热更新与沙箱调试困难 → 对应价值:支持插件编译后 hot-reload、本地 mock 数据流、独立生命周期管理,显著缩短开发-测试闭环周期。
  • 场景痛点:权限与凭证安全管控松散 → 对应价值:内置 OAuth2.0 凭证隔离、敏感字段加密存储(AES-256-GCM)、插件级 scope 权限声明机制。

怎么用/怎么开通/怎么选择

OpenClaw 为开源框架,无“开通”概念,需自行部署与集成。常见开发接入流程如下(以 v0.8.x 版本为准):

  1. 确认 Rust 环境(≥1.75.0)及 Cargo 工具链已安装;
  2. 克隆官方仓库:git clone https://github.com/openclaw/openclaw.git
  3. 进入 examples/plugin-template 目录,运行 cargo new --template . my_plugin 初始化插件工程;
  4. openclaw.toml 中配置目标平台(如 platform = "shopify")、API 版本、scope 权限列表;
  5. 实现 Plugin::on_order_create() 等生命周期钩子函数,调用 SDK 提供的 platform_client::get_order() 等方法;
  6. 执行 cargo build --release 生成插件二进制文件,按部署文档接入主应用(如 ERP 后端服务)。

注:完整配置项详见项目根目录 CONFIGURATION.md 及各平台适配器子模块的 README.md;具体字段含义与可选值以 GitHub 仓库最新 openclaw-schema.json 定义为准。

费用/成本通常受哪些因素影响

  • 是否需定制平台适配器(如 TikTok Shop 官方未支持时需自研 adapter);
  • 是否启用高级安全模块(如 FIPS 140-2 兼容加密、硬件密钥支持);
  • 插件运行时依赖的外部服务(如 Redis 缓存、PostgreSQL 日志库)部署成本;
  • 团队 Rust 开发能力成熟度(影响开发周期与维护成本);
  • 是否需对接企业级认证体系(如 SAML 单点登录集成)。

为了拿到准确报价/成本,你通常需要准备:目标平台清单、预期 QPS 峰值、合规认证要求(如 SOC2、GDPR)、现有技术栈兼容性说明

常见坑与避坑清单

  • 勿跳过 schema 校验:所有 openclaw.toml 配置必须通过 cargo openclaw validate 校验,否则上线后可能触发静默失败;
  • 慎用全局状态:框架默认禁用 static mut,插件内共享状态须通过 PluginContext::state() 安全访问;
  • 时区处理必须显式声明:所有时间字段(如 created_at)需标注 timezone = "UTC""Asia/Shanghai",避免跨平台时间解析偏差;
  • 日志级别需分级控制:生产环境禁止 log::debug! 输出敏感字段(如 access_token),应使用 log::trace! 并关闭 trace 级别。

FAQ

{关键词} 靠谱吗/正规吗/是否合规?

OpenClaw 是 MIT 协议开源项目,代码托管于 GitHub(github.com/openclaw),核心维护者含前 Shopify 工程师及跨境 SaaS 创业公司技术负责人;其设计符合 OWASP ASVS 4.0 安全基线,但不提供商业 SLA 或法律合规背书,企业级使用需自行完成等保/PCI DSS 适配评估。

{关键词} 适合哪些卖家/平台/地区/类目?

该配置清单适用于:具备 Rust 开发能力的技术型跨境服务商、ERP 厂商、独立站工具开发商;主要支撑平台包括 Shopify、WooCommerce、Shopee(MY/SG/TH)、Lazada(ID/MY/PH);暂不原生支持 Amazon Seller Central、TikTok Shop(需社区扩展);对类目无限制,但高并发订单类插件(如秒杀同步)需额外压测验证。

{关键词} 怎么开通/注册/接入/购买?需要哪些资料?

OpenClaw 无需注册或购买,零门槛获取源码。仅需:Github 账号(用于 fork/issue)、Rust 环境、目标电商平台的 Developer App 凭据(Client ID/Secret);部分平台(如 Shopee)还需完成开发者资质认证(企业营业执照+域名备案证明)后方可获取正式 API Key。

结尾

本清单聚焦 OpenClaw 插件开发的硬性配置要素,非产品推荐,落地前请严格比对官方文档版本。

关联词条

查看更多
活动
服务
百科
问答
文章
社群
跨境企业